Skip site navigation (1)Skip section navigation (2)
Date:      Fri, 23 Jan 2015 15:53:19 +0000 (UTC)
From:      Kris Moore <kmoore@FreeBSD.org>
To:        ports-committers@freebsd.org, svn-ports-all@freebsd.org, svn-ports-head@freebsd.org
Subject:   svn commit: r377745 - in head/sysutils/grub2-efi: . files
Message-ID:  <201501231553.t0NFrJwg046448@svn.freebsd.org>

next in thread | raw e-mail | index | archive | help
Author: kmoore
Date: Fri Jan 23 15:53:18 2015
New Revision: 377745
URL: https://svnweb.freebsd.org/changeset/ports/377745
QAT: https://qat.redports.org/buildarchive/r377745/

Log:
  - Add patch to fix booting from UEFI USB/DVD hybrid media
  - Bump PORTREV

Added:
  head/sysutils/grub2-efi/files/patch-grub-core_disk_efi_efidisk.c   (contents, props changed)
Modified:
  head/sysutils/grub2-efi/Makefile

Modified: head/sysutils/grub2-efi/Makefile
==============================================================================
--- head/sysutils/grub2-efi/Makefile	Fri Jan 23 15:40:25 2015	(r377744)
+++ head/sysutils/grub2-efi/Makefile	Fri Jan 23 15:53:18 2015	(r377745)
@@ -3,7 +3,7 @@
 
 PORTNAME=	grub2-efi
 PORTVERSION=	2.02
-PORTREVISION=	11
+PORTREVISION=	12
 CATEGORIES=	sysutils
 MASTER_SITES=	http://www.pcbsd.org/~kris/software/ \
 		ftp://ftp.pcbsd.org/pub/software/

Added: head/sysutils/grub2-efi/files/patch-grub-core_disk_efi_efidisk.c
==============================================================================
--- /dev/null	00:00:00 1970	(empty, because file is newly added)
+++ head/sysutils/grub2-efi/files/patch-grub-core_disk_efi_efidisk.c	Fri Jan 23 15:53:18 2015	(r377745)
@@ -0,0 +1,15 @@
+diff --git a/grub-core/disk/efi/efidisk.c b/grub-core/disk/efi/efidisk.c
+index 3b12c34..97f7456 100644
+--- grub-core/disk/efi/efidisk.c
++++ grub-core/disk/efi/efidisk.c
+@@ -862,9 +862,7 @@ grub_efidisk_get_device_name (grub_efi_handle_t *handle)
+ 	  if (! ctx.partition_name)
+ 	    {
+ 	      grub_disk_close (parent);
+-	      if (is_cdrom)
+-		return grub_strdup (device_name);
+-	      return 0;
++              return grub_strdup (device_name);
+ 	    }
+ 
+ 	  dev_name = grub_xasprintf ("%s,%s", parent->name,



Want to link to this message? Use this URL: <https://mail-archive.FreeBSD.org/cgi/mid.cgi?201501231553.t0NFrJwg046448>